Info and features

14 stations of the cross made in bronze and placed on transparent plexiglas of square shape.Thanks to a base, the product can be slightly inclined and can be placed on flat surfaces such as tables or shelves. Each station of the cross, in its entirety, is 15 cm high and 14 cm wide.These stations are made in relief and each of them is made in bronze. The stations inside the plexiglas are 6 cm high and 7 cm wide. There is a sheet with the Via Crucis which guarantees that the bronze has been handcrafted and cast using the traditional 'lost wax' technique.The Via Dolorosa is the road which was traveled by Christ, up to where he was crucified.The Via Crucis starts from the Church of the Flagellation and ends from the Basilica of the Holy Sepulcher, two sacred places for the Christian tradition present in the city of Jerusalem.He had to endure the fatigue and pain of carrying the cross and the insults of people who hated and despised him. Even if he was exhausted by fatigue and wounded by insults and lashes, he had the strength to console the people who loved him and who were crying because they were seeing their guide and their savior die to save even those who did not believe in him.Buying this Via Crucis 14 stations will help protect and preserve the Holy Land and its history.These stations of the cross are made in Italy by the laboratory that made the Via Crucis now located in Jerusalem.
